Amex used to allow "certain" corporate card holders to pay a fee to join MR without another Amex cards. I don't know if that is still true. I was with a company that was allowed to do so, and I did. The linkage started around $25 and went to $50, I think. I never knew which "certain" cardholders were not allowed to join MR.
